[sql] 스칼라 함수 호출시 데이터베이스 버전에 따른 차이점은 어떻게 되나요?
데이터베이스 버전에 따라 지원하는 스칼라 함수가 다를 수 있습니다. 일반적으로 새로운 데이터베이스 버전은 기존 스칼라 함수를 개선하거나 새로운 스칼라 함수를 추가하여 데이터베이스의 기능을 향상시킬 수 있습니다.
예를 들어, PostgreSQL 9.4 버전에서 도입된 JSONB 데이터 형식을 다루는 스칼라 함수는 PostgreSQL 9.4 이상 버전에서만 사용할 수 있습니다. 따라서 데이터베이스 버전에 따라 지원되는 스칼라 함수 목록이 달라질 수 있으며, 이를 고려하여 개발 및 유지 보수를 진행해야 합니다.
이러한 차이점을 고려하여 애플리케이션을 개발할 때는 사용하는 데이터베이스의 버전을 확인하고 해당 버전에 맞는 스칼라 함수를 사용하는 것이 중요합니다.
참고 문헌:
- https://www.postgresql.org/docs/
- https://www.mysql.com/
- https://docs.microsoft.com/en-us/sql/
- https://www.oracle.com/database/